site stats

Twiddles fft

WebAug 17, 2024 · 15. Note: If you don't know much about Fourier transform algorithms, a simple review of whether I am doing anything inefficient with C++ in general would be appreciated. I've been working on implementing an efficient Radix2 Fast Fourier Transform in C++ and I seem to have hit a roadblock. I have optimized it in every possible way I can … WebJan 8, 2011 · The ne10_fft_r2c_cfg_float32_t variable cfg is a pointer to a configuration structure. For different inputs of the same size, the same configuration structure can (and should, where possible) be reused. The contents of these configuration structures include: cfg->twiddles: a pointer to a table of "twiddle factors" that are used in computing the …

Accelerating Nios II Systems with the C2H Compiler Tutorial

WebThe vast majority of FFT applications use (notice how I used the word "use" instead of the clumsy word "utilize") standard, pre-written, FFT software routines. However, there are non-standard FFT applications (for example, specialized harmonic analysis, transmultiplexers, or perhaps using an FFT to implement a bank of filters) where only a subset of the full N … WebIN NO EVENT SHALL THE COPYRIGHT OWNER OR CONTRIBUTORS B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ED … oh baby modern family https://ajrail.com

How do I obtain the frequencies of each value in an FFT?

WebFeb 7, 2024 · As shown in the diagram above, the twiddle factor has redundancy in values as the vector rotates around. For example W for N=2, is the same for n = 0, 2, 4, 6, etc. And W … WebNov 15, 2024 · We need to "return" some flags. // Otherwise, we need to modify signature of ne10_factor. // Factor out powers of 4, 2, 5, and 3. Additionally, factor out powers. // of 8 if the right factor flags are passed. If none of these factors. // can be applied at any stage, the remaining size is used as a factor. WebFeb 21, 2024 · W a b = W n ⋅ a n ⋅ b, n ∈ N. Once you decide to using the FFT length as the basis for the twiddle factors you can just drop the 16 from the notations and things … oh baby minnesota

An implementation of the fast Fourier transform (FFT) in C#

Category:comp.dsp Twiddle factor table creation for FFT generation

Tags:Twiddles fft

Twiddles fft

Twiddle factor - Wikipedia

WebSep 28, 2010 · Here is stated: "... IFFTs by setting up a coefficient TCB with change of sign for the sine twiddles (FFT uses twiddles cosine, sine, -sine, cosine, the IFFT uses cosine, -sine, sine, cosine)..." What I want to learn is, do we supply the acc. with these coefs. or do we inform the acc. about the nature of fft (inverse or not). WebDec 30, 2024 · Matrix method of calculating DFT and IDFT with twiddle factors. The above DFT equation using the twiddle factor can also be written in matrix form. The matrix form …

Twiddles fft

Did you know?

http://projectne10.github.io/Ne10/doc/group__R2C__FFT__IFFT.html WebFFT. A constant k in the signal flow graph represents a twiddle factor Wk 64. The radix-4 algorithms can be used only when the FFT size is a power-of-four. Power-of …

http://alwayslearn.com/DFT%20and%20FFT%20Tutorial/DFTandFFT_FFT_TwiddleFactor.html

WebJan 24, 2009 · having a single twiddle table for all FFT sizes just keeps us from wasting memory.) another technique is to throw a little more computational effort with double precision (even if the stored twiddles are stored in single precision) in the twiddle generation routine. that need be done only once, even if the FFT is used repeatedly. r b-j WebCooley–Tukey FFT algorithm. The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ete Fourier transform (DFT) of an arbitrary composite size in terms of N1 smaller DFTs of sizes N2, recursively, to reduce the computation time to O ( N log N ...

WebNov 29, 2024 · gNTT: Memory-Optimized NTT. In our search for faster, memory-optimized FFT algorithms, we ran across a paper entitled Improving Twiddle Access for Fast Fourier Transforms, coincidentally co-authored by none other than Jump’s Chief Science Officer, Kevin Bowers! The algorithm described in this paper significantly reduces the number of …

WebSep 10, 2004 · Twiddle factor (TF) generator is a key component in IFFT/FFT computation for current OFDM-based wireless and wireline communication systems, such as IEEE … my guitar can it be fixedWebJan 8, 2011 · The ne10_fft_cfg_float32_t variable cfg is a pointer to a configuration structure. For different inputs of the same size, the same configuration structure can (and should, where possible) be reused. The contents of these configuration structures include: cfg->twiddles: a pointer to a table of "twiddle factors" that are used in computing the … oh baby movie hindi dubbed streamingWebJul 29, 2024 · Abstract. This paper presents an area and power-efficient architecture for serial commutator real-valued fast Fourier transform (FFT) using recursive look-up table (LUT). FFT computation consists of butterfly operations and twiddles factor multiplications. The area and power performance of FFT architectures are mainly limited by the multipliers. oh baby moreWebDec 30, 2024 · Matrix method of calculating DFT and IDFT with twiddle factors. The above DFT equation using the twiddle factor can also be written in matrix form. The matrix form of calculating a DFT and an IDFT eases up many calculations. X (k) = x (n) Similarly an IDFT can be calculated using a matrix form using the following equation. x (n) =. oh baby minneapolisWebA twiddle factor, in fast Fourier transform (FFT) algorithms, is any of the trigonometric constant coefficients that are multiplied by the data in the course of the algorithm. This … oh baby motherhood maternityWebThus, make sure you use the functions they give you to generate the FFT and IFFT twiddles separately. (In my case I used gen_twiddle_fft32x32 and gen_twiddle_ifft32x32.) Also, the output of the FFT must be scaled by 1/FFTSIZE to get correct results. Oh, and make sure the twiddle factor buffers, the time-domain buffer, and the freq-domain buffer ... oh baby movie in teluguWebLisez Accelerating Nios II Systems with the C2H Compiler Tutorial en Document sur YouScribe - Accelerating Nios II Systems with the C2H Compiler Tutorial August 2008 ... oh baby mp3 songs download